Who needs possible involvement of granulocytes?

01
Individuals with suspected or confirmed infections: Granulocytes are key players in combating bacterial and fungal infections. Therefore, anyone presenting with signs of infection or having a history of recurrent or severe infections may need to assess the involvement of granulocytes.
02
Patients with autoimmune disorders: Some autoimmune disorders, such as rheumatoid arthritis or systemic lupus erythematosus, can affect the function of granulocytes. Monitoring their possible involvement is crucial for managing these conditions and preventing complications.
03
Allergy sufferers: Granulocytes, specifically eosinophils, respond to allergies by releasing inflammatory substances. Monitoring their levels and involvement can help identify allergic triggers, guide treatment decisions, and assess response to therapies aimed at reducing allergic reactions.
04
Patients undergoing chemotherapy or immunosuppressive therapy: Certain cancer treatments and immunosuppressive medications can impact the function and levels of granulocytes, making individuals more susceptible to infections. Regular monitoring of their possible involvement is necessary to ensure appropriate management.
05
Individuals with chronic inflammatory conditions: Chronic inflammatory conditions like asthma, inflammatory bowel disease, or chronic obstructive pulmonary disease can also involve granulocytes. Assessing their possible involvement can aid in understanding disease progression, guiding treatment decisions, and evaluating response to therapy.
